London, 14 March 2026 – In a momentous celebration held at the 52nd EHMA Annual General Assembly in London, Francisco Pereira da Silva — affectionately known across the Association as “Chico” — was honoured with the “EHMA Hans Koch Lifetime Achievement Award” for 2026. Panos Almyrantis, President of EHMA, National Delegate for Greece & Cyprus, and Chief Growth & Commercial Officer at Ella Resorts in Athens, bestowed this distinguished accolade during the Gala Dinner at the Savoy, recognising a career defined by enduring service, principled leadership, and an unwavering devotion to hospitality excellence.
A respected figure in European hospitality, Mr Pereira da Silva has led one of Madeira’s most iconic destinations — the Hotel Albatroz Beach & Yacht Club — elevating it into a benchmark of elegance, authenticity, and outstanding service, whilst contributing meaningfully to the island’s tourism landscape. His professional journey also includes a formative chapter at the iconic Savoy in London, where he refined a leadership style defined by relationship-building, uncompromising guest standards, and calm, values-driven stewardship.
Named in honour of Hans E. Koch, who served as EHMA President from 2013 to 2019 and sadly passed away in 2021, the Hans Koch Lifetime Achievement Award celebrates distinguished General Managers whose lifetime contributions have advanced both the hotel industry and the Association’s mission. In Mr Pereira da Silva, EHMA recognises not only a consummate hotelier, but also a steadfast pillar of the organisation — a long-serving member of the EHMA Management Council whose example has helped shape the Association’s spirit of integrity, loyalty, and service over more than four decades.

Biography Summary: Francisco Pereira da Silva
A dedicated leader and trusted ambassador for EHMA, Mr Pereira da Silva served as National Delegate of Portugal from 1984 to 2024, exemplifying remarkable continuity and commitment.
He studied at the Glion School of Hotel Management, in Glion-sur-Montreux, Switzerland, after completing the required internships, he began his professional journey at the Lausanne Palace.
He later worked in Bern at the Bellevue Palace, one of the city’s finest hotels.
His career then took him to the Savoy in London, where he spent many years as “Assistant to the General Manager” and subsequently as Hotel Manager.
He was later invited to become General Manager and lead the opening of the five-star Hotel Casino Park, in Funchal, Madeira Island, where he remained for several years.
In the years that followed, he acquired an estate in Funchal and developed the five-star Hotel Albatroz, where he continued to serve as owner and General Director.
He organised the highly successful 32nd EHMA General Meeting in Lisbon in 2005 and later played a pivotal role of the Organising Committee for EHMA Lisbon 2023 — both gatherings remembered for their warmth, excellence, and a strong sense of community. Widely admired for his ethical values and mentorship, he has often spoken of the friendships forged through EHMA as among the most meaningful achievements of his life — guided by a simple personal motto: “A life well played.”
